What Are Membrane Layer Buttons?

Membrane layer buttons are versatile control user interfaces commonly found in different electronic devices. You'll experience them in appliances, medical tools, and commercial devices, where their sleek layout offers both performance and aesthetic appeal. These buttons contain a collection of layers, consisting of a printed visuals overlay, a spacer layer, and a conductive layer. When you weigh down on a trick, it compresses the layers, creating a circuit that turns on the wanted feature.


Their seamless nature makes them simple to tidy and resistant to dust and wetness, an important feature in several atmospheres. Membrane layer buttons can additionally be customized regarding form, size, and graphics, permitting suppliers to produce special interfaces customized to particular products. And also, they're light-weight and thin, which aids in lessening the total bulk of gadgets. Overall, membrane switches play a significant duty in enhancing customer experience throughout a broad array of applications.

 

 

 

How Membrane Changes Job



When you press a key on a membrane layer switch, it activates a straightforward yet reliable system. The top layer, often made of flexible material, lowers onto a conductive layer below it. This activity bridges the void in between conductive traces, finishing an electrical circuit. As quickly as the circuit closes, it sends a signal to the gadget's controller, which interprets your input.

 

 

 

 


You'll observe that the tactile responses differs based upon the button style, supplying either a soft click or an extra pronounced response. Once you release the key, the membrane layer go back to its original placement, resuming the circuit and quiting the signal. This procedure happens nearly instantaneously, making sure a receptive customer experience.


Membrane buttons are prominent because of their resilience and resistance to dust and wetness, making them suitable for numerous applications, from house appliances to medical tools. Understanding this operation helps you appreciate their widespread use.

 

 

 

Secret Parts of Membrane Layer Buttons



Understanding the crucial components of membrane switches is fundamental for realizing their performance and style. At the core, you'll find the graphic overlay, which supplies the visual interface for customers. Below that, there's a spacer layer that separates the circuit layers, making sure that they do not make contact till pushed. The circuit layer is where the magic occurs; it contains conductive traces that complete the circuit when you press the button. Another crucial component is the glue backing, permitting the switch to stick to surface areas safely. Lastly, the protective layer guards against environmental elements and use, prolonging the switch's life-span. Each element plays a substantial function in ensuring reputable performance and individual interaction. By recognizing these elements, you'll get understanding into just how membrane changes run and their importance in different applications.

 

 

 

Products Made Use Of in Membrane Layer Switch Over Style



The efficiency and toughness of membrane layer changes heavily depend on the products used in their design. You normally run into polyester and polycarbonate as primary substratums as a result of their exceptional toughness and versatility. These products withstand scratches and chemicals, making them ideal for requiring settings.

Silver gives premium performance, while carbon is a cost-efficient option. For the overlay, you could consider a matte or shiny coating, depending on your aesthetic requirements and user experience


Adhesives play a vital duty also; they bond layers safely and guarantee long life. Make specific to pick adhesives that hold up against ecological factors like temperature level and humidity. Don't ignore the relevance of a good printing method for graphics, as it improves both performance and visual charm. Selecting the best materials will certainly ensure your membrane button stands the test of time.

Benefits and Disadvantages of Membrane Switches



While membrane switches use a variety of benefits, they additionally come with some disadvantages that you need to think about. One substantial benefit is their small design, making them perfect for space-constrained applications. They're also economical, providing a long lasting remedy with a low manufacturing expense. On top of that, their seamless surface area is very easy to tidy, enhancing hygiene in atmospheres like healthcare facilities.

 

 

 

 


Membrane buttons can have a much shorter life expectancy compared to mechanical switches, specifically under heavy usage. They can additionally be less responsive, which could influence customer comments during procedure. Stabilizing these pros and cons will assist you identify if membrane buttons are the best fit for your job.
